De Blasio Announces Plans To Sign Paid Sick Leave Bill Into Law

NEW YORK(CBSNewYork) -- More New York City residents who become ill will now receive paid sick leave.

On Monday, Mayor Bill De Blasio announced that he will sign the new bill into law later this week.

"This is truly a historic day for New York City. This day earns that title. Half a million more people will have paid sick leave when they need it. Half a million more families will be protected," the Mayor said.

The bill expands mandatory paid sick time coverage to businesses that employ five or more people. Once signed, the law will take effect April first.
